Promoting sustainable food systems for healthy diets in Europe and Central Asia: the key role of school food and nutrition programmes

We invite you to express your views and recommendations on national school food and nutrition programmes (SFNP), how to make them more inclusive, better integrated into food systems and supporting healthy diets and lifestyles from an early age. The outputs of this online consultation will help to better advocate sustainable healthy food systems by promoting multicomponent approaches to school food and nutrition programmes based on relevant national policy and legislation frameworks.

Sustainable Farming Systems for Food and Nutrition Security

Ending hunger and malnutrition is a challenge with sustainable agriculture and food systems at its very heart. Understanding the links between agriculture, food security and nutrition, and the environment is of central importance for any advancement towards the realization of the Sustainable Development Goals. This discussion aims to stimulate debate around this nexus and to feed into current research initiatives.

RtF-CFS Call for submissions

Call for experiences and good practices in the use and application of the Voluntary Guidelines for the Right to Adequate Food in the Context of National Food Security

The Committee on World Food Security invites you to share experiences and good practices on the use and application of the Voluntary Guidelines for the Right to Adequate Food in the Context of National Food Security (VGRtF). Input will contribute to monitoring progress on the use and application of the VGRtF and will be compiled in a document to be presented at CFS 45 in October 2018.
